In the 40s and 50s there was a community of Mohawk families, mostly from Caughnawagha Reserve, Que., living in Brooklyn. They had migrated to NY to work on the skyscrapers during the great building boom earlier in the century. I have relatives descended from Mary Claus Montour & Pierre Montour in these families. Her daughters were named Louise Montour Hall, Marguerite Montour White, Marie Montour McLaughlin, Anne Montour Grottle, Cecile Montour Kotile, Esther Montour Phillips.
